Philippine WBS Coordinator
By Salvador Cariaga
Alex
Coloma, a church planter and mission team leader in Baguio has recently
been appointed the Philippine WBS coordinator with the approval
of WBS Austin. Although WBS is not a centralized organization and
anyone can serve as a coordinator, Alex is now coordinating the
largest network of WBS volunteers in Asia. Anyone can still work
as an independent coordinator and the Austin WBS office will network
with anyone, anywhere; however, the Baguio office will now serve
as the main contact of WBS in the Philippines. They now hold the
current, past and future data base of student enrollment and volunteer
workers.
Last year, Alex and his team contributed greatly to the Philippines
record enrollment of 101,000 plus WBS students. He is an effective
leader, mentor, and partners well with others. He also leads a ministry
that trains two dozen local missionaries and will be involved in
planting churches all over the country. Recently, under the leadership
of Alex, Sharon Gonzalez was sponsored by the Pasir Panjang Church
of Christ in Singapore to promote WBS in Singapore and Malaysia.
